Chick-fil-A was founded by Truett Cathy and opened its first location in Hapeville, Georgia under the name Dwarf Grill (later renamed Dwarf House).
Chick-fil-A opened in mall food courts, making it easy for shoppers to grab good food on the go while staying indoors.
New options like curbside pickup and catering made it super easy for people to enjoy Chick-fil-A anywhere — even from their car.
The app launched so people could order, earn rewards, and skip the line with just a few taps.
Chick-fil-A switched to packaging that’s better for the planet and easier to recycle, reducing waste in a big way.
